The End of the "Recorded for Quality" Myth: Why Modern AI Demands a New Privacy Contract

For decades, the standard automated greeting in customer service has been a fixture of the consumer experience: "This call may be monitored or recorded for quality and training purposes." It is a phrase so ubiquitous that it has become auditory wallpaper—a brief, perfunctory pause before reaching a human representative.

When that sentence was first drafted, the scenario was simple and analog: a human supervisor might periodically listen in on a live call or review a tape days later to coach an agent on their tone or technical accuracy. Today, however, that legacy disclosure has become a dangerous fiction. The modern contact center is no longer a human-to-human conduit; it is an engine for data ingestion, real-time transcription, and predictive behavioral analysis.

As organizations scramble to deploy artificial intelligence (AI) to optimize efficiency, the gulf between what customers are told and what is actually happening to their data has widened into a chasm. This expectation gap is no longer merely an ethical concern—it is a front-line legal vulnerability, inviting a wave of litigation and regulatory scrutiny that threatens to rewrite the rules of customer engagement.

The Modern "Listening" Stack: Three Layers of Scrutiny

To understand the legal peril, one must first look at the architectural reality of a modern support call. When a customer connects to a contact center today, their voice is rarely subject to a single, passive listener. Instead, the audio signal passes through multiple, simultaneous layers of sophisticated technology:

  1. The Real-Time Transcription Layer: Almost immediately, audio is fed into automated speech recognition (ASR) engines. These systems convert spoken word to text in milliseconds, often utilizing third-party cloud services to ensure accuracy.
  2. The Sentiment and Intent Layer: Once transcribed, the data is processed by Natural Language Processing (NLP) models. These AI systems analyze the customer’s tone, word choice, and emotional state in real-time, assigning a "sentiment score" that informs the agent’s dashboard.
  3. The Generative and Biometric Layer: In advanced setups, generative AI models synthesize the conversation to suggest "best-next-action" prompts for the agent. Simultaneously, voice biometrics may run in the background, comparing the caller’s voice print against known databases for authentication or fraud detection.

Operating all three layers under a generic "monitored for quality" notice creates a massive, legally indefensible gap between what the customer expects and what the technology actually does.

A Chronology of the Expectation Gap

The evolution of this crisis can be traced through three distinct eras of customer service technology:

  • The Era of Human Oversight (1980s–2000s): Disclosures were designed for human ears. The primary risk was the "listening in" of a manager. Consent was binary: either the call was recorded or it wasn’t.
  • The Era of Big Data (2010s): Contact centers began storing massive databases of audio. The legal focus shifted toward data retention policies and securing cloud storage, but the disclosures remained largely static, failing to mention the secondary use of data for performance analytics.
  • The Era of Generative AI (2020–Present): With the rise of Large Language Models (LLMs), the "secondary use" of data has shifted from simple analytics to model training. AI vendors often request the right to retain anonymized snippets of calls to "improve the service," essentially turning every customer support call into a training ground for future AI iterations.

The Legal Exposure: From Wiretapping to Deceptive Practices

The shift from "quality assurance" to "algorithmic training" has caught the attention of regulators and plaintiffs’ attorneys alike.

Wiretapping and Eavesdropping Statutes

In the United States, plaintiffs’ attorneys have revitalized century-old wiretapping statutes—most notably the California Invasion of Privacy Act (CIPA)—to target companies employing third-party AI software. Lawsuits are increasingly arguing that routing audio or chat to third-party AI platforms for real-time analysis without explicit, informed consent constitutes an unlawful "interception" of a private communication. The core argument is that if a third party (the AI vendor) is "listening" to the call to train its own models, the consumer has not provided adequate consent for that specific intrusion.

Regulatory Pressure on AI and Biometrics

Consumer protection watchdogs are tightening the reins. The Federal Trade Commission (FTC) has issued stern warnings against deploying biometric or voice-analysis technologies without clear, conspicuous notices. The FTC’s stance is clear: failing to disclose that consumer data is being used to train algorithmic models can qualify as an "unfair or deceptive practice" under Section 5 of the FTC Act.

In Europe, the requirements are even more stringent. Under the EU General Data Protection Regulation (GDPR) and the recently enacted EU Artificial Intelligence Act, transparency is an active obligation. Businesses are now required to inform data subjects not just that processing is occurring, but also to disclose the "meaningful logic," vendor involvement, and the intended consequences of that processing.

The Multi-Vendor Illusion and the Supply Chain of Data

From the customer’s viewpoint, there is a singular, trusted relationship: the one between them and the brand on their billing statement. Behind the scenes, however, an enterprise contact center typically relies on a complex patchwork of specialized software:

  • The Telephony Provider: Manages the SIP trunking and audio routing.
  • The Transcription/Speech-to-Text Vendor: Often a separate cloud-based API.
  • The CRM Integration Layer: Which logs the data into the customer’s profile.
  • The AI/LLM Provider: The "brain" that analyzes the sentiment and suggests agent responses.

Every handoff in this chain represents a point of potential liability. Historically, master service agreements (MSAs) were negotiated under the assumption that vendors acted merely as passive data conduits. Today, AI vendors often retain data rights—such as using anonymized inputs to optimize their underlying models. When a brand does not fully understand where customer data travels across its software supply chain, its disclosures to consumers will inevitably fall short of modern legal standards.

Transparency as Product Design

Many legal departments treat call disclosures as a compliance checklist item designed to maximize legal defense while minimizing friction. However, when disclosures are written in dense, obfuscated legalese, they fail the very people they are meant to inform. The wave of AI-related privacy litigation demonstrates that this is, at its core, an information architecture problem.

Organizations should look to frameworks like the NIST AI Risk Management Framework (AI RMF 1.0), which prioritizes transparency and accountability as foundational characteristics of trustworthy AI. Effective disclosure does not require reading a 500-word privacy policy over the phone; it requires concise, plain-language statements that accurately reflect technological realities:

  • Disclosure of Intent: "We use AI to help our agents assist you faster."
  • Disclosure of Third-Party Involvement: "Our AI tools are powered by [Vendor Name], who processes this audio to ensure accuracy."
  • Opt-Out Mechanisms: Providing a clear, frictionless way for a customer to request a "human-only" session.

Strategic Roadmap: Modernizing Disclosures

To mitigate regulatory exposure and protect customer goodwill, organizations should take four proactive steps:

  1. Conduct an AI Data Audit: Map every point where customer audio or chat text enters an AI model. Identify which vendors retain rights to that data for model training.
  2. Redraft the "Script": Replace the 1990s-era "quality and training" disclaimer with a tiered disclosure. Use the automated greeting to highlight the presence of AI, and offer a link (or a prompt) to a full, plain-language privacy dashboard.
  3. Update Vendor Contracts: Revisit DPAs and MSAs to ensure that vendor "usage rights" are strictly limited. If a vendor requires data for training, the enterprise must ensure that the consumer has explicitly consented to that specific use.
  4. Implement Privacy-by-Design: If the AI is used solely for sentiment tracking, consider real-time anonymization—where the AI processes the data but discards the PII (Personally Identifiable Information) before it hits the vendor’s database.

The Bottom Line

The era of assuming customer consent through ambiguous, legacy disclaimers is over. Customers today are increasingly privacy-conscious and acutely aware of the capabilities of artificial intelligence. They understand that their voice is not just being "recorded"—it is being parsed, measured, and used to build the next generation of digital assistants.

Companies that treat transparency as an essential element of customer experience—rather than a legal hurdle—will build lasting trust. Those that cling to the fiction of the "quality and training" recording are not just outdated; they are walking directly into a storm of regulatory and legal scrutiny that will only intensify in the years to come. The future of the contact center relies on a new, honest, and transparent contract with the consumer.
